Construction Debris Cleanup in Nashua, NH
Construction debris cleanup services assist homeowners in removing waste materials generated during renovation, remodeling, or new construction projects. This service covers a variety of debris such as wood scraps, drywall pieces, concrete, bricks, roofing materials, and packaging waste. Property owners typically request this service to maintain a clean and safe work area, prevent debris from accumulating, and prepare the property for final inspection or occupancy. Understanding the scope of debris involved and the size of the project can help determine the appropriate cleanup solution.
Before requesting construction debris cleanup, property owners should consider the volume and type of waste produced, as well as any specific disposal requirements or regulations in Nashua, NH. Clarifying whether the debris includes hazardous materials or bulky items can ensure proper handling and disposal methods are followed. Additionally, knowing the project timeline and the desired level of cleanup can help coordinate a service that effectively manages waste removal, keeping the property tidy and ready for its next phase.

Common Construction Debris Cleanup Jobs
Construction debris cleanup involves removing leftover materials from renovation or demolition projects to keep the property safe and tidy.
Home addition projects require debris removal to clear the site after framing, roofing, or interior work.
Kitchen and bathroom remodels generate waste that needs prompt disposal to maintain a clean work area.
Roof replacement debris removal involves clearing shingles, nails, and other materials after roofing work is completed.
Garage or basement renovations produce debris that must be efficiently cleared for safety and convenience.
Commercial construction cleanup includes removing construction waste from larger projects to prepare the space for use.
Construction Debris Cleanup Questions
What types of debris are included in cleanup services? Construction debris cleanup typically covers materials such as wood, drywall, concrete, bricks, and other leftover building materials.
Is debris removal suitable for both residential and commercial projects? Yes, these services are available for a variety of projects, including home renovations and commercial construction sites.
What should property owners do before debris cleanup begins? Clear the area of personal belongings and ensure access to all debris for efficient removal.
Does debris cleanup include disposal or recycling of materials? Yes, the service generally includes proper disposal and recycling of debris according to local regulations.
